The Talented Actor Needs Craft. When You Do A Stage Play, You Do It Once Each Night In Chronological Order. In A Film You're Going To Wind Up Doing A Scene 15-20 Times, Just By The Nature Of The Process. If I Tell You A Joke Once, It's Funny. The More Times I Tell, The Less Funny It Is. How Do You Get To The Point Where You Can Laugh Again? You Also May Have To Cry Again And Again.
